What are the most common challenges faced by Senior Youth Program Managers when balancing administrative duties with direct program engagement?

Senior Youth Program Managers often juggle a variety of responsibilities, including overseeing budgets, managing staff, and evaluating program outcomes, while also staying actively engaged with youth participants. One of the main challenges is finding the right balance between time-consuming administrative tasks and maintaining a hands-on presence in program activities, which is vital for building trust and understanding participant needs. Successful managers typically develop strong delegation skills and efficient workflows to ensure administrative duties do not overshadow direct engagement, helping them foster a positive environment and drive program success.

What does a youth program manager do?

A youth program manager oversees the planning, implementation, and evaluation of programs aimed at youth development. They coordinate activities, manage staff and volunteers, ensure compliance with safety and educational standards, and work with community partners to meet program goals.

What does a Senior Youth Program Manager do?

A Senior Youth Program Manager oversees the planning, implementation, and evaluation of programs designed for young people in various settings, such as community centers, schools, or non-profit organizations. They are responsible for supervising staff, managing budgets, developing program goals, and ensuring that activities meet the needs and interests of youth participants. Additionally, they work to build partnerships with other organizations, assess program effectiveness, and report outcomes to stakeholders. Their role is crucial in creating safe, engaging, and supportive environments where youth can develop skills and reach their potential.

What is the role of a senior program manager?

A senior program manager oversees multiple related projects within an organization, ensuring they align with strategic goals. They coordinate teams, manage budgets, develop schedules, and communicate with stakeholders to ensure successful program delivery. Strong leadership, organizational skills, and experience with project management tools are essential for this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Senior Youth Program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Senior Youth Program Manager, you need experience in youth development, program design, and a relevant degree such as social work, education, or nonprofit management. Familiarity with project management software, budgeting tools, and child protection regulations is typically required. Exceptional leadership, communication, and conflict resolution skills help foster positive relationships with youth, staff, and community partners. These abilities are crucial for creating impactful programs, ensuring safety, and achieving organizational goals in youth services.
